St. Lucia

St. Lucia Weddings & Honeymoon Destination

Few islands can match St.Lucia’s (Say: saint LOO shuh) lush greenery whose beauty invites comparisons to Tahiti, Fiji and other islands of the South Pacific. Its two peaks that rise over 2,000 feet above sea, have impressed all who see them, from today’s tourists to the sailors of the past five centuries. Interior mountains are covered by forest, surrounded by banana plantations, and ringed by coastal fishing villages that have changes little from a century ago.

St. Lucia’s Charms do not stop at its foliage and twin peaks. Its northern end has some of the most beautiful golden sand beaches with a fantastic nightlife to compliment it. Black shiny sand beaches can also be found on the south end of this island

There are two airports on the island that accommodated regular flights to the island. Most non stop flights are normally facilitated at the Hewanorra Airport which is to the South of the island. Mean while, connecting flights normally come through the George F.L Charles Airport. Make sure your agent selects the airport which is closet to your accommodations if you don’t wish to travel an additional 1hr 30mins by taxi.

Most ships call at Castries. From there shoppers can walk to the nearby Pointe Seraphine or a ferry ride to La Palace Carenage. Site seers can reach the city with in 15 mins from there ship. Some ships occasionally make a special stop to the south of the island so that clients can have a sight of the famous twin peaks

Quick Facts

  • Land Area - 238 square miles
  • Population – 153,00 ( including its two sister islands)
  • Capital - Castries
  • Languages – English
  • Time Zone – UTC -4 or AST (EST+1). Daylight saving time is not observed.
  • Currency – Eastern Caribbean dollar (ECD)
  • Cruise Call - 1 harbor is available in the capital
  • Weddings Info – All legal processing can be done within a few hours.
  • Price: $$

What's Special about St. Lucia

  • The Twin peaks (The pitons)
  • The worlds only drive in volcano
  • Natural Spa services with volcanic mud’s and minerals baths
